Operating Instructions

Follow these steps to brew coffee using your Yosoo 51mm Pressurized Coffee Filter Basket:

  1. Grind Coffee: Grind fresh coffee beans to an appropriate fineness for espresso. Note: Ensure your coffee grounds are not too fine, as this can lead to clogging.
  2. Fill Filter Basket: Add the desired amount of ground coffee into the filter basket within the portafilter. For a 2-cup basket, typically 14-18 grams of coffee is used.
  3. Distribute and Tamp: Evenly distribute the coffee grounds in the basket. Use a tamper to press the grounds firmly and level.
  4. Insert Portafilter: Securely attach the portafilter to your espresso machine's group head.
  5. Brew Espresso: Start the brewing process according to your espresso machine's instructions.
  6. Remove and Discard: Once brewing is complete, carefully remove the portafilter and discard the used coffee puck.

Maintenance and Cleaning

Regular cleaning is crucial for maintaining the performance and hygiene of your filter basket.

  1. After Each Use: Immediately after each use, remove the used coffee puck. Rinse the filter basket thoroughly under running water to remove all coffee grounds.
  2. Deep Cleaning: Periodically, perform a deeper clean. Soak the filter basket in a solution of warm water and a mild coffee machine cleaner or descaling agent. Follow the cleaner's instructions for soaking time.
  3. Brush Cleaning: Use a soft brush to gently scrub the perforated bottom of the filter basket to dislodge any stubborn coffee residues or oils that may cause clogging.
  4. Rinse and Dry: After cleaning, rinse the filter basket thoroughly with clean water to remove any cleaning solution. Allow it to air dry completely before storing or reusing.

Troubleshooting

If you encounter issues with your filter basket, consider the following common problems and solutions:

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Slow or no coffee flowFilter basket is clogged with fine coffee grounds or oils. Coffee grounds are too fine.Perform a deep clean of the filter basket using a brush and cleaning solution. Adjust your grinder to a coarser setting.
Weak or watery espressoCoffee grounds are too coarse. Insufficient coffee dose. Uneven tamping.Adjust your grinder to a finer setting. Increase the amount of coffee used. Ensure even distribution and firm tamping.
Filter basket does not fit portafilterIncorrect size filter basket for your portafilter.Ensure your portafilter is 51mm. This filter basket is designed for 51mm handles.
